Stephen Boyd May 20, 2022, 8:38 p.m. UTC | #2
Quoting Judy Hsiao (2022-05-20 09:10:02)
> 1. Add drive strength property for mi2s1 on sc7280 based platforms.
> 2. Disbale the pull-up mi2s1_data0, mi2s1_sclk.

s/Disbale/Disable/

The commit text is a list of things done but no reason why they're done.
I'd appreciate more freeform text with a blurb why a drive strength is
chosen and why pulls are disabled.

Actually, I think they are output lines, which is why they have a
drive-strength. I think for output lines we don't usually comment
about why we're disabling the pulls, only for input lines?
